Abstract
The degradation of poly(3-(oxiran-2-ylmethyl) oxazolidin-2-one) (poly(OMO)) has been studied. The reactions were carried out in the presence of an Algerian montmorillonite sheet silicate clay exchanged with protons called Maghnite-H+. First, the effect of solvent and reaction time on the conversion of monomer and the molecular weight are investigated in the polymerization of 3-(oxiran-2-ylmethyl) oxazolidin-2-one. Then, the rheological study of the obtained polymers in bulk and in solvent was conducted. Eventually, we notice that the obtained polymers degrade with time in the presence of Maghnite-H+.
